WA – EV Level 2 or DC Fast Charging (DCFC) Program Grant – Due 12/1

Opportunity Title:

Electric Vehicle Charging Program

Funder/Agency:

Washington State Department of Commerce

Description:

The Washington State Electric Vehicle Charging Program was created by Governor Inslee, the Washington State Legislature, and the Washington State Department of Commerce for a cleaner, greener future. We're reducing greenhouse gas emissions and fossil fuels, improving air quality, and promoting equity in access to electric vehicle charging infrastructure.


Building charging infrastructure to support the growing adoption of electric vehicles (EV) is a priority for the State of Washington. The Washington State EV Charging program is offering the first round of funding - $64 million in incentives to install Level 2 and DC fast chargers throughout the state, with a goal of directing 40% of funding into overburdened and vulnerable communities.


Eligible EV charging project types are installing Level 2 stations for:

  • Multi-family residential charging

  • Publicly-available charging in underserved communities

  • Fleet depot and workplace charging

Installing DC Fast Charging stations for:

  • Publicly-available charging in underserved communities

Eligibility:

  • Electric utilities

  • Public agencies

  • Federally recognized Tribal governments

  • Non-profit 501(c)(3) organizations

Award Details:

Total Amount Available:

$64,000,000

Deadline:

December 1, 2023
